# Build Provenance: Incremental Rebuilds on Mosswire

Quick primer: Mosswire only rebuilds pages whose content hash changed, so "why didn't my page update?" usually means the source hash matched. Every incremental run writes a provenance record — which inputs, which template version, which cache entries it reused. If output looks stale, don't nuke the cache first; check the provenance log. Each record is keyed by the token that appears below.

build token for fafof-tageg: htk21_f30a3062ec5a0972b3bbf

**Capacity note: Vigilor proctoring queue (weekly sync)**

Spring exam season doubles intake on the Vigilor review queue, and reviewer staffing stays flat. Modeling against last term's traces, the queue stays healthy only if we bound session upload size, cap concurrent review streams per node, and shed low-priority flags during peaks. We propose sizing the Tamsin cluster for the p95 load, not the max. Proposed constants for the rollout are below.

limits module of taweg-kaguf:
QUOTAS = {
    "holael": 2,
    "wenath": 1,
    "ralath": 2,
    "ulaath": 2,
}

## Tuning

The receipt mailer (Almsgate) batches donation receipts and sends through the Thornquay relay. On-call: if the queue backs up, resist the urge to crank batch size — the relay rate-limits per connection, and bigger batches just mean bigger retries. Scale worker count first, then shorten the flush interval. Dedupe window must stay longer than the retry horizon or donors get duplicate receipts, which generates tickets. All knobs live in one place and are read at worker start. Current production values follow.

tuning table, kajop-yafof:
QUOTAS = {
    "wenath": 10,
    "ulaael": 5,
}

Hey, welcome to the rotation!

Quick heads-up: the Lanternfish SDKs (Swift and Kotlin) are supposed to be at feature parity, but the Kotlin side still lags on offline caching. If a ticket mentions mismatched behavior, check the parity matrix first before digging into code. The matrix lives on the internal wiki page linked below.

dashboard of taduf-yagap = https://confluence.tolvaqsys.internal/display/display/projects/display